Top definition
A techno-tantrum takes a while to build up. It's most often caused by extreme frustration with uncooperative electronic devices. It's usually punctuated by a techno-scream. It's a state of mind there's almost no coming down from.
My first attempt to file my taxes online resulted in a huge techno-tantrum!
by pozzie June 14, 2017
Get the mug
Get a Techno-tantrum mug for your Facebook friend Manley.